You need to confirm that it could be split.
Surplus land is land beyond what is necessary to support the highest and best use but cannot be sold off separately.
On the Fannie Mae/Freddie Mac appraisal forms, the question- “Is the highest and best use of the subject property as improved (or as proposed per plans and specifications) the present use?
As is - (improved) - does not imply a future survey and division of a singular tract of land. To me, it only applies if you are holding TWO or more tracts of land that are platted as such.
